Working Principle & Process Flow
A CO2 laser engraving and cutting machine generates an infrared laser beam using a sealed CO2 laser tube. The beam is guided through mirrors and focused by a lens onto the material surface, where the concentrated energy either vaporizes the top layer for engraving or cleanly separates the material for cutting. The design is prepared in compatible software, then the controller synchronizes laser power, speed, and motion path as the gantry moves along X and Y axes. Proper focus, airflow assistance, and exhaust extraction support cleaner edges and reduce smoke marks during processing. This controlled process enables fine engraving detail and accurate cutting on compatible materials, even for repetitive batch jobs and complex patterns.
Applications & Benefits — CO2 Laser Engraving and Cutting Machine
Applications
Acrylic cutting and engraving for signage, nameplates, and display panels
Wood and MDF engraving for decorative items, craft products, and furniture marking
Leather and rexine engraving for wallets, belts, footwear branding, and gifting
Rubber stamp and gasket cutting for industrial and office applications
Paper and cardboard cutting for packaging samples, templates, and prototypes

Maintenance & Safety Tips
ChecklistTechnolaser
Monthly / Quarterly
Clean mirrors and lens carefully to maintain beam strength and engraving clarity.
Check belt tension, guide rails, and motion travel smoothness to keep cuts accurate.
Inspect exhaust path and filters so smoke removal stays strong and workspace remains clean.
Operating Best Practices
Set correct speed and power for each material to avoid charring, melt marks, or overburn.
Use proper focus height and run a small test pattern before starting full production.
Ensure proper ventilation and operator safety practices during engraving and cutting jobs.
FAQs — CO2 Laser Engraving and Cutting Machine
Q1
What materials can a CO2 laser engraving and cutting machine handle?
It is commonly used for acrylic, wood, MDF, leather, rubber, paper, fabric, and many non-metal materials. Material suitability depends on correct settings and safe processing guidelines.
Q2
Is a CO2 laser suitable for both engraving and cutting?
Yes. By adjusting power, speed, and focus, the same machine can engrave surface designs or cut through compatible materials with clean contours.
Q3
What affects engraving quality and cutting edge finish?
Quality depends on correct focus, clean optics, stable motion, proper airflow, exhaust extraction, and parameter settings matched to the material type and thickness.
Q4
Do I need exhaust and air assist for CO2 laser work?
Exhaust helps remove smoke and fumes, while air assist supports cleaner edges and reduces flame risk on certain materials. Both are recommended for safer, cleaner processing.
